BSDE was delisted on the 30th of March, 2023.
15 hedge funds and large institutions have $25.7M invested in Invesco BulletShares 2024 USD Emerging Markets Debt ETF in 2022 Q3 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 5 funds opening new positions, 6 increasing their positions, 4 reducing their positions, and 6 closing their positions.
